In the tournament, the Central Division finally got the best of the Pacific in the opener, stomping them 10-4. The Colorado connection of Mikko Rantanen and Gabriel Landeskog were everywhere and putting numbers up in the first half, cruising to victory.
The Eastern Conference match-up was much better, as it was a close game for the better part of the time, but the Metropolitan Division really poured it on in the 2nd half, scoring four unanswered goals and taking the game 7-4 in the end. Sidney Crosby of the Penguins and Seth Jones of the Blue Jackets were definite standouts in that game.
It all led up to the final, between the Central and Metropolitan Divisions and it was Crosby again, taking the lime light, as he led the Eastern squad to a 10-5 victory, thanks to 2 goals and 3 assists in the game, earning MVP honours at the tournament and taking top spot in the scoring ranks for the night as well, finishing with 4 goals and 4 assists in the two games.
